SYDNEY, NSW: Nintendo has today announced that its DS series of handheld gaming consoles have now sold three million units in the Australian market. This makes it the biggest selling console game in Australian history.

There is a caveat, however, with Nintendo combining the sale of all four of its individual DS units: the original, the Lite, the DSi and XL; into one overall sales figure. That’s the same as Sony rolling its three PlayStation devices into one overall sales figure and claiming some abstract milestone.

Regardless of this, the DS has been a big hit for Nintendo in Australia. The next instalment in the DS console series is the 3DS, which currently has a March 2011 release date. Before that, it will be released in Japan on 26 February 2011.
